Would represent addition £6 million spend on the Island, says Minister
It's hoped an additional 10,000 visitors will come to the Isle of Man for the TT races in three years' time.
That's the aim of the Department for Enterprise according to minister Lawrie Hooper.
He was quizzed, a number of times, over the revised timetable for next year's races in Tynwald this week.
